SEOUL, September 1 (Yonhap) -- Mixed gender group Koyote will be holding a solo concert in November, their agency JG Star Entertainment announced on Thursday. 

They are holding a concert after three years since they had their "Koyote 20th Is Back," concert celebrating their 20th anniversary in 2019. 

Koyote came back in complete, releasing their new song "GO" on August 8. It was their newly released song after 10 months as they released their single "Expression" in October. 

 

The group Koyote is consisted of Kim Jong-min, Shin-ji and Bbaek-ga. They made their debut with their full album "Koyote" and It has established itself as a representative mixed group in Korea releasing hit songs such as "Genuine," "Meeting," "Paran," and "Shilyeon."
